Elizabeth Kennen

Elizabeth is an artist based in the SF Bay Area, working in both watercolor and oils. Her favorite subjects are landscapes, nature studies and architecture. She loves to paint something with a sense of history about it, adding layers of color and detail. Inspiration for her compositions come from various travels, and from studying the beautiful and amazing terrain of Northern California. www.ekennenartwork.com

Artist Statement

SF Jazz Organization opened the SF Jazz Center in 2013, helping to support San Francisco's vibrant jazz community. The main performance area has the acoustic quality of a great concert hall and the relaxed intimacy of a jazz club. There is also space for workshops, rehearsals, master classes and private instruction. I love jazz and art, so working on this composition was pure joy for me. I painted this in watercolor while listening to jazz classics. Art lives here at the SF Jazz Center, a really wonderful place for jazz in the Bay Area. — Elizabeth Kennen
